Thermal analysis of heat generating waste in deep ocean sediments

Description

Time dependent thermal behaviour of sediment surrounding heat generating waste emplaced in the deep ocean floor has been investigated analytically for both the drilled hole and penetrator emplacement options. In both options peak sediment temperature rises of approx. 1200C are calculated, occuring at about 3 years and 8 years from emplacement for the drilled hole and penetrator respectively. Sediment temperatures were found to be sensitive to the waste heat loading and sediment thermal conductivity. The results of the present study reproduced closely the results of earlier studies.
